EMP was discovered more or less by accident when the US Military began testing nuclear weapons and it started knocking out phone banks and electronic equipment miles away from the blast site. This phenomenon was kept secret for a while. After disclosure, many efforts were made to use EMP as a weapon but generating wide spread EMP requires tremendous energy resources. (Think atomic blast). Even small-scale tactical use of EMP was hampered by the required size of the device and again the amount of power required. The first patent on a vehicle-disabling device using EMP has an issue date of April 2 1996. The device was very short range; advancements in capability have brought longer range and lower power requirements coupled with more efficient power supplies. This new device is just the latest effort. The particular device may be new but the technology isn’t, Like the song said, “Everything old is new Again.”
